-
织梦技巧
首页、列表页增加多字段判断 用[field:array runphp=yes]标签,这个标签可以获取任意字段的值。 比如,有两个字段分别为:tishi,leibie,先判断 tishi 这个字段是否为空,同时判断 leibie 是否是指定字符,如果条件都满足,就只调用tishi字段内容,就可以这样写(和平时用的@me不同,这里的字段按照 @me[tishi] 如下面橙色部分)。 01 {dede:arclist row= 5 } 02 [field:array runphp= yes ] 03 if (@...
2019-06-10 200
-
织梦技巧
dedecms织梦图集上传图片默认是要手动填写注释的,有时我们做好了产品图和图片名称,为了方便想让上传图片后自动获取图片名做注释,那下面的教程就非常有用了。 1、打开 \dede\swfupload.php 找到(注意,dede为默认后台的目录,请自行登录自己所在后台目录修改) 1 echo FILEID: .$_SESSION[ fileid ]; 在它的上面加入 1 $file_snames = explode( . , $Filename); 2 $file_filename = $file_sna...
2019-06-10 225
-
织梦技巧
有时候我们在织梦模板中对文章有缩略图的就显示缩略图,没有缩略图就换个样式,不让它显示为暂无缩略图。 方法一: 1 {dede:field.litpic runphp= yes } 2 3 if (@me == /images/defaultpic.gif )@me = ; else @me = div class=picimg src=@me class=PicLoad maxwidth=600px//div ; 4 5 {/dede:field.litpic} 方法二: 1 {dede:field na...
2019-06-10 155
-
织梦技巧
织梦后台只能开启发布后更新主页,列表,和上下页。有时候我们需要在编辑时也能更新想要的,这样不用每次去生成。 打开 \dede\archives_edit.php 找到 1 $wintitle = 成功更改文档! ; 在其下面加入下面的代码内容: 1 $arcID = $ id ; 2 $msg = div style=\line-height:36px;height:36px\{$msg}/div .GetUpdateTest();...
2019-06-10 116
-
织梦技巧
dedecms首页调用指定栏目内容的标签代码的方法在企业站特别常用,因为企业站的首页中,往往需要调用公司简介等信息。 代码如下: 1 {dede:sql sql= Select content from xx_arctype where id=1 } 2 [field:content /] 3 {/dede:sql} 上文中id=1请修改为你需要调用的栏目id;xx是你的表前缀,默认一般是dede,请注意修改哦。 一般情况下,公司比较多的时候,首页只需要调用一部分,那么代码标签可以这样修改: 1 [fie...
2019-06-10 211
-
织梦技巧
织梦模板默认的文章图片属性是要自己手动添加的,否则为空,这对网编来说太过于麻烦,而seo又要求图片alt属性一定要全,文章图片的alt属性一般跟标题一样。 所以织梦帮就想办法实现了自动添加图片的alt属性,属性内容为文章标题,具体方法为: 修改文件:Include/ arc.archives.class.php 模板标签: {dede:field.body/} 如果是其它字段,可以修改 $this-Fields[ body ] 效率说明:使用了正则处理,会降低一些生成速度,如果数据量小,则可以忽略。 修改...
2019-06-09 167
-
织梦技巧
DEDE5.6版及后续版本内置的可视化编辑器变成了只有ckeditor 使用中发现一个问题不管是黏贴文本进来,还是手工输入,然后回车,都会被自动加DIV标签,如果遇到长文章,自动分页,可能会出现DIV/DIV标签被截断的现象,造成文章后面的模板全部错乱。因此需要将自动添加的DIV标签去除。 打开/dede/inc/inc_archives_functions.php 大概在这个文件的第633行找到下面的代码: function AnalyseHtmlBody($body,$description,$lit...
2019-06-09 162
-
SEO教程
(注:大家都知道百度的大更新一年只有那么几次,而且百度的新鲜嗜好期一过,站就掉到很后面去了,百度的排名是一个起伏跌宕并且相对时间较长的过程, 所以我们这里就暂时以谷歌的排名来做案例吧)当然,我们相信,百度的排名是迟早也会上去的,因为从SEO的本质来讲,搜索引擎并没有百度谷歌之分。 小站的名字叫做 淘宝客俱乐部 小站做的目标关键词有3个(时间和篇幅有限,选择关键词的方法和过程就不讲了。) 这三个目标词是: 淘宝客俱...
2019-06-09 363
-
程序开发
本文实例讲述了Dedecms获取登录用户名与ID号的方法。分享给大家供大家参考。具体方法如下: 获取当前登录用户名 1、include/arc.archives.class.php在第9行下面加入下面这段代码: 1 require_once( ../member/config.php ); 2、模板文件,就可以用下面的代码,来获取到当前用户了: 1 {dede:php} if ($cfg_ml-IsLogin()){ echo $cfg_ml-M_UserName; }{/dede:php} 2 {ded...
2019-06-09 269
-
程序开发
这个文件负责显示文章的列表。 包括GetArclistCache(),lib_arclist(),lib_arclistDone(),lib_GetAutoChannelID(),list_sort_by()五个函数。 这五个函数的调用关系是 lib_arclist()-lib_GetAutoChannelID ; lib_arclist()-lib_arclistDone(); lib_GetAutoChannelID -GetArclistCache (); lib_GetAutoChannelID ...
2019-06-09 185